Try just talking to the seller before raising a case. I sell vintage stuff on Etsy. I will always refund a customer if they change their mind about buying something once they have seen it. If its because they feel it isn't as described I include the shipping. If its just because they've changed their mind, I just refund the cost. I get irritated when buyers go straight to raising a case without talking to me first, because it really is unnecessary !
